Greyston, a visionary company that exemplifies "Innovating for the Greater Good"

Image
Greyston  is an exemplary company, they are the winner of the 2018 Flourish Prize for the Sustainable Development Goal  #17, Partnership for the Goals, presented by Aim2Flourish, Business as an Agent of World Benefit, at the Weatherhead School of Business. They are also the company that makes millions of brownies for Ben & Jerry's Ice Cream. This amazing, compassionate company has created "Open Hiring", a social innovation that is embedded in the business model of a for-profit company. Greyston's CEO Mike Baker proudly says "We don't hire people to make brownies, we make brownies to hire people". If you want a job, and are willing to work they will hire you regardless of your past. They are proving that having the courage to trust and have high expectations of people is a winning formula.
